It's been a while since we've had a good celebrity red carpet. Like, a really good one. The Met Gala has long since passed, the Emmy Awards are pushed to next year, but the Clooney Foundation for Justice's Albie Awards? Well, they're here to save the day.
Last night in New York, celebrities from far and wide gathered for the second annual ceremony. The Clooney Foundation—founded by George and Amal Clooney—honored defenders of justice with a slew of A-listers who arrived looking pretty damn glamorous. Suits, tuxes, and gowns galore, and all for a good cause, no less. Everybody from Viola Davis to Mark Ronson to Donatella Versace was there. There was a brief Ocean's Eleven moment when Matt Damon followed George Clooney onto the red carpet. And if there was ever a time for the most famous couples of Hollywood to head out on one huge date night, it seemed to be last night.
